Main indicators

Center Frequency

4400MHz

Pass Band

2600-6200MHz

Bandwidth

3600MHz

Insertion Loss

0.8dB

VSWR

≤1.8dB

Rejection

40dB@DC-2300MHz

55dB@7200-18000MHz

Average Power

≥130W

Port Connector

SMA-Female

Surface Finish

Silver

Dimension Tolerance

±0.5mm
